What is a short squeeze in Dogecoin contracts?
A short squeeze in Dogecoin futures occurs when rising prices force leveraged bears to cover, fueling a buying frenzy amplified by sentiment, low liquidity, and whale activity.

Understanding Short Squeezes in Dogecoin Futures Markets
1. A short squeeze occurs when the price of an asset rises sharply, forcing traders who bet on a price decline to close their positions. In Dogecoin futures contracts, this dynamic plays out when leveraged short sellers face mounting losses as the market moves against them. As prices climb, margin requirements increase, triggering liquidations.
2. When a large number of short positions are liquidated simultaneously, it creates additional buying pressure. This surge in demand accelerates the upward momentum, pushing the price even higher. The effect is self-reinforcing—more shorts get caught in the squeeze, leading to further buy-ins and volatility.
3. Dogecoin’s status as a highly speculative and community-driven cryptocurrency makes it particularly susceptible to such events. Social media trends, celebrity endorsements, or coordinated trading efforts can act as catalysts, initiating rapid price movements that trap bearish traders.
4. Exchanges that host Dogecoin futures often see spikes in open interest and trading volume during these episodes. Traders monitor funding rates and order book depth closely, as imbalances can signal an impending squeeze.
5. Risk management systems on derivatives platforms automatically close losing short positions once margin levels fall below maintenance thresholds. These forced closures translate into market orders to buy back Dogecoin contracts, fueling the rally and deepening the squeeze.
Key Triggers Behind Dogecoin Short Squeezes
1. Viral sentiment shifts on platforms like X (formerly Twitter) or Reddit can ignite sudden bullish momentum. When influential figures post positive remarks about Dogecoin, retail traders react quickly, overwhelming existing short positions.
2. Low float and high leverage in the futures market amplify price sensitivity. Even modest inflows of buying pressure can trigger disproportionate moves, especially during low-liquidity periods.
3. Whale activity often precedes or accompanies short squeezes. Large traders may accumulate long positions before news breaks, positioning themselves to benefit from the resulting price surge and cascading short covers.
4. Exchange-specific factors such as delayed liquidation engines or lags in price feeds can worsen the impact. During extreme volatility, some platforms struggle to process liquidations efficiently, allowing prices to overshoot.
5. Funding rate flips—when longs begin paying shorts instead of the reverse—can indicate shifting market dynamics. A sharp reversal in funding often coincides with the onset of a squeeze, signaling growing bullish dominance.
Risks and Market Behavior During Squeezes
1. Liquidation cascades can wipe out millions in short positions within minutes. Real-time dashboards tracking Dogecoin’s liquidation heatmaps show concentrated red zones at key price levels, revealing where bears are most vulnerable.
2. Stop-loss orders clustered around technical resistance levels contribute to abrupt price jumps. Once these barriers break, algorithmic traders and momentum followers enter aggressively, intensifying the move.
3. Slippage becomes severe during fast-moving squeezes. Market takers executing large buy orders often pay significant premiums, especially on exchanges with shallow order books.
4. Short-term traders may exploit the chaos by front-running expected liquidation zones. By placing limit buys just above known short clusters, they profit from the mechanical buying that follows.
5. Regulatory scrutiny sometimes follows extreme volatility events. Authorities monitor for signs of market manipulation, particularly when coordinated social media campaigns appear to drive unnatural price action.
Frequently Asked Questions
What causes a short squeeze in Dogecoin futures?A short squeeze happens when rising Dogecoin prices force leveraged short sellers to exit their positions, creating a wave of buying that drives the price even higher. This is often triggered by unexpected positive news, strong market sentiment, or coordinated buying pressure.
How can traders identify an upcoming short squeeze?Traders look for high short interest, elevated funding rates for shorts, tight clustering of liquidation levels, and increasing volume on rising prices. Social media momentum and whale wallet movements also serve as early indicators.
Can short squeezes last for days?While most short squeezes are brief and intense, lasting hours, prolonged bullish pressure can extend the effect over several days. Continued buying, sustained sentiment, and follow-through from institutional interest can maintain upward momentum.
Do all exchanges handle short squeezes the same way?No. Different exchanges have varying risk engines, liquidation mechanisms, and order book depths. Some may experience sharper price spikes due to lower liquidity, while larger platforms might absorb the impact more smoothly.
